Wie berechne ich diese Statistiken?

stimmen
12

Ich schreibe eine App zu helfen , einige der Forschung zu erleichtern, und ein Teil davon beinhaltet einige statistische Berechnungen zu tun. Gerade jetzt, die Forscher mit einem Programm namens SPSS . Ein Teil der Produktion , dass sie etwa wie folgt aussieht Pflege:

[Teil

Sie sind wirklich nur um die Fund Sig.Werte. Mein Problem ist , dass ich keinen Hintergrund in der Statistik habe, und ich kann nicht herausfinden , was die Tests genannt werden, oder wie sie zu berechnen.

Ich dachte , der FWert könnte das Ergebnis des sein F-Tests , aber nach den Schritten auf Wikipedia gegeben folgenden, ich habe ein Ergebnis , das aus verschieden war , was SPSSgibt.

Veröffentlicht am 04/08/2008 um 23:56
quelle vom benutzer
In anderen Sprachen...                            


6 antworten

stimmen
4

Diese Webseite können Sie sich als ein bisschen mehr helfen. Auch dies ein .

Ich arbeite von einem ziemlich rostig Erinnerung an einen Statistikkurs, aber hier geht nichts:

Wenn Sie Varianzanalyse (ANOVA) tun, berechnen Sie tatsächlich die F-Statistik als das Verhältnis der mittleren quadratischen Abweichungen „zwischen den Gruppen“ und den mittleren quadratischen Abweichungen „innerhalb der Gruppen“. Der zweite Link scheint über ziemlich gut für diese Berechnung.

Dies macht die F-Statistik Maßnahme genau, wie mächtig Ihr Modell ist, weil die „zwischen den Gruppen“ Varianzerklärungskraft ist, und „innerhalb der Gruppen“ Varianz Zufallsfehler. Hohe F impliziert eine hochsignifikante Modell.

Wie in vielen statistischen Operationen, bestimmen zurück Sie Sig. mit der F - Statistik. Hier ist , wo Ihre Wikipedia Informationen in leicht praktisch. Was Sie tun möchten , ist - mit den Freiheitsgraden , die Sie von SPSS gegeben - den richtigen P - Wert finden , an dem eine F - Tabelle Ihnen die F - Statistik gibt Sie berechnet. Der P - Wert , wo dies der Fall ist [F (Tabelle) = F (berechnet)] ist die Bedeutung.

Konzeptionell eine geringere Bedeutung Wert zeigt eine sehr starke Fähigkeit, die Nullhypothese abzulehnen (die für diese Zwecke bedeutet, um zu bestimmen, Ihr Modell Erklärungskraft hat).

Sorry an alle mathematischen Leute, wenn irgendetwas davon ist falsch. Ich werde wieder überprüft werden, Änderungen zu machen !!!

Viel Glück. Statistik ist Spaß, nur vielleicht nicht dieser Teil. =)

Beantwortet am 05/08/2008 um 00:32
quelle vom benutzer

stimmen
3

Ich gehe davon aus Ihrer Frage, dass Ihre Forschung Kollegen den Prozess automatisieren wollen, durch die bestimmte statistische Analysen durchgeführt werden (dh sie wollen Batch-Prozessdatensätze). Sie haben zwei Möglichkeiten:

1) SPSS jetzt skriptfähig ist durch Python (ab Version 15) - gehen zu spss.com und die Suche nach Python. Sie können Python-Skripte Daten zu automatisieren Analysen und extrahieren Schlüsselwerte aus Pivot-Tabellen, schreiben und dann die Antworten beliebig bearbeiten Sie möchten. Dies hat den Vorzug, einen genauen Vergleich zwischen den Ergebnissen aus dem Python-Skript ermöglicht und die hand berechnet Bemühungen in SPSS Ihre Mitarbeitern. So haben Sie wirklich keine Statistiken wissen, diese Arbeit zu tun (was ein wichtiger Vorteil ist)

2) Sie können tun dies in R, eine kostenlose Statistik-Umgebung, die wahrscheinlich scripted werden könnte. Dies hat den Nachteil, dass man Statistiken lernen müssen, um sicherzustellen, dass Sie es richtig tun.

Beantwortet am 22/09/2008 um 04:29
quelle vom benutzer

stimmen
2

Kurz gesagt: Sie tun dies nicht von Hand, Link / Nutzung vorhandener Software. Und die Antwort von sain_grocen ist falsch. :(

Diese sind alle Tests für die Bedeutung von Parameterschätzungen, die typischerweise verwendet werden, in Multivariate Antwort Multiple Regressionen. Diese würden nicht einfach Dinge, die außerhalb einer statistischen Programmierumgebung zu tun. Ich würde vorschlagen, entweder die Ausgabe von einem bereits vorhandenen statistischen Programm bekommen, oder über einen Link, die Sie verknüpfen können und diesen Code verwenden.

Ich habe Angst, dass die erste Antwort (sain_grocen ist) Sie führen den falschen Weg. Seine Erklärung ist wahrscheinlich ein Sonderfall, was Sie mit tatsächlich zu tun. Die anova in seinen Links erklärt ist für eine einzige Veränderlichen Antwort, in einem ausgewogenen Design. Dies sind nicht die F Statistiken, die Sie sehen. Die Namen in der Ausgabe (Pillais Trace, Hotellings Trace, ...) sind nur einige der verfügbaren multivariaten Versionen. Sie haben F-Verteilungen unter bestimmten Annahmen. Ich kann keinen Text Bücher im Wert von Material erklären hier, würde ich Ihnen raten, indem Sie auf „Applied Multivariate Statistical Analysis“ von Johnson und Wichern zu starten

Beantwortet am 17/09/2008 um 00:17
quelle vom benutzer

stimmen
2

Statistik ist hart :-). Nach einem Jahr des Lesens und Wieder Lesen Bücher und Papiere und kann nur mit Sicherheit sagen, dass ich die Grundlagen davon verstehen.

Vielleicht möchten Sie Bibliotheken fertigter untersuchen für welche auch immer Programmiersprache Sie verwenden, weil sie viele Gotcha des in Mathematik im Allgemeinen und Statistik insbesondere (Rundungsfehler ist ein offensichtliches Beispiel) sind.

Als Beispiel Sie einen Blick auf nehmen könnten das R - Projekt , das sowohl eine interaktive Umgebung und eine Bibliothek , die Sie von Ihrem C verwenden können ++ Code unter der GPL (dh , wenn Sie es verwenden werden nur intern und nur die Ergebnisse zu veröffentlichen, Sie brauchen nicht , Ihren Code zu öffnen).

Beantwortet am 18/08/2008 um 07:01
quelle vom benutzer

stimmen
0

Hier ist eine Erklärung von MANOVA ouptput, von einem sehr guten Standort für die Statistik und SPSS:

Ausgabe mit Erklärung: http://faculty.chass.ncsu.edu/garson/PA765/manospss.htm

(Gleichen Weg wie oben, aber endet in ‚/manova.htm‘): Wie und warum MANOVA oder multivariate GLM zu tun

Das Schreiben von Software von Grund auf neu berechnen diese Ausgaben würde sowohl langwierig und schwierig sein; es gibt viele numerische Probleme und Matrix-Inversionen zu tun.

Wie Henry sagte, verwenden Sie Python-Skripte oder R. würde ich vorschlagen, mit jemandem zu arbeiten, die SPSS wenn Scripting kennt. Darüber hinaus SPSS ist selbst in der Lage, die Output-Tabellen in Dateien exportieren OMS mit so etwas genannt. Ein Skript in SPSS kann dies tun.

Finde heraus, wer in Ihrer Forschungsgruppe kennt SPSS und mit ihnen arbeiten.

Beantwortet am 22/12/2009 um 02:56
quelle vom benutzer

stimmen
0

Können Sie erklären, warum SPSS selbst nicht eine feine Lösung für das Problem ist? Ist es, dass es Pivot-Tabellen als Ausgabe, die schwer zu manipulieren erzeugt? Ist es die Kosten für das Programm?

F-Statistiken können aus einer beliebigen Anzahl von speziellen Tests ergeben. Die F ist nur eine Verteilung (lose: eine Beschreibung der „Frequenzen“ von Gruppen von Werten), wie eine normale (Gaussian) oder Uniform. Im Allgemeinen sie ergeben sich aus Verhältnissen von Abweichungen. Meinung: viele Statistiker (ich eingeschlossen), finden F-basierte Tests instabil (Jargon: nicht sein robust ).

Die spezielle Ausgangsstatistik (Pillais Spur usw.) deutet darauf hin, dass die ursprüngliche Analyse ein MANOVA Beispiel ist, das als andere Plakate beschreiben, ist ein kompliziertes und schwer richtige Verfahren zu erhalten.

Ich bin denke auch, dass auf der Grundlage der MANOVA, und die Verwendung von SPSS, ist dies eine Psychologie oder Soziologie Projekt ... wenn nicht bitte aufklären. Es könnte sein, dass andere, einfachere Modelle könnten tatsächlich leichter zu verstehen und mehr wiederholbar. Fragen Sie Ihre örtliche Universität statistische Beratungsgruppe, wenn Sie eine haben.

Viel Glück!

Beantwortet am 17/09/2008 um 14:48
quelle vom benutzer

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more